Tag ajaxValidator

The <rich:ajaxValidator> is a component designed to provide ajax validation inside for JSF inputs.

Tag Information
Tag Classorg.richfaces.taglib.AjaxValidatorTag
TagExtraInfo ClassNone
Body ContentJSP
Display NameNone

(signature must match void ajaxListener(org.ajax4jsf.event.AjaxEvent))
MethodExpression representing an action listener method that will be notified when this component is activated by the ajax Request and handle it. The expression must evaluate to a public method that takes an AjaxEvent parameter, with a return type of void. Default value is "null"
(must evaluate to javax.faces.component.UIComponent)
The attribute takes a value-binding expression for a component property of a backing bean
(must evaluate to java.lang.Object)
Serialized (on default with JSON) data passed on the client by a developer on AJAX request. It's accessible via "" syntax
(must evaluate to boolean)
Disables default action for target event ( append "return false;" to JavaScript ). Default value is "false"
eventfalsefalsejava.lang.StringName of JavaScript event property ( onclick, onchange, etc.) of parent component by which validation will be triggered. Default value is "onblur"
(must evaluate to java.lang.String)
Name of requests queue to avoid send next request before complete other from same event. Can be used to reduce number of requests of frequently events (key press, mouse move etc.)
(must evaluate to java.lang.String)
ID of an element to set focus after request is completed on client side
idfalsefalsejava.lang.StringEvery component may have a unique id that is automatically created if omitted
(must evaluate to boolean)
Attribute allows to ignore an Ajax Response produced by a request if the newest 'similar' request is in a queue already. ignoreDupResponses="true" does not cancel the request while it is processed on the server, but just allows to avoid unnecessary updates on the client side if the response isn't actual now
(must evaluate to boolean)
If "true", then of all AJAX-rendered on the page components only those will be updated, which ID's are passed to the "reRender" attribute of the describable component. "false"-the default value-means that all components with ajaxRendered="true" will be updated.
(must evaluate to java.lang.String)
The client-side script method to be called before DOM is updated
(must evaluate to java.lang.String)
The client-side script method to be called after the request is completed
(must evaluate to java.lang.String)
The client-side script method to be called before an ajax request is submitted
(must evaluate to java.lang.Object)
This attribute defines JavaBean Validation 'groups' feature (JSR-303). It is ignored if Hibernate Validator is used.
(must evaluate to java.lang.Object)
Id['s] (in format of call UIComponent.findComponent()) of components, rendered in case of AjaxRequest caused by this component. Can be single id, comma-separated list of Id's, or EL Expression with array or Collection
(must evaluate to boolean)
If "false", this component is not rendered
(must evaluate to int)
Attribute defines the time (in ms.) that the request will be wait in the queue before it is ready to send. When the delay time is over, the request will be sent to the server or removed if the newest 'similar' request is in a queue already
(must evaluate to java.lang.String)
If there are any component requests with identical IDs then these requests will be grouped.
(must evaluate to java.lang.String)
ID (in format of call UIComponent.findComponent()) of Request status component
(must evaluate to java.lang.String)
Summary message for a validation errors.
(must evaluate to int)
Response waiting time on a particular request. If a response is not received during this time, the request is aborted

No Variables Defined.

